East View, WV Demographics
A map of East View's Population by Race
East View, West Virginia has an estimated population of 604, a large decrease from the 817 recorded in the 2020 Census. The population is 98.8% White, 1.2% Multiracial, 0.0% Black, 0.0% Asian, 0.0% Hispanic, and 0.0% Native American/Other. This demographic dot map shows the population of East View, with one dot drawn for each person counted by the Census, color-coded by race.
East View has become considerably less racially diverse since the 2020 Census. It is considerably less diverse than West Virginia overall. Demographers use a diversity index to measure the probability that two randomly selected individuals belong to different racial or ethnic groups. In East View, that probability was 19.9% in 2020 and 2.3% in the most recent ACS estimates.
East View is ranked the 202nd most populous place in West Virginia, out of 439 places. This ranking is based on the Census definition of a place, which includes incorporated places like cities, towns, and villages, as well as unincorporated census-designated places (CDPs). East View was ranked the 165th most populous place in the 2020 Census.
East View's White Population
597 residents of East View, or 98.8% of the population, identify as White. The share of White residents in East View is higher than in West Virginia overall, where 89.7% of the population is White. East View ranks 333rd statewide in terms of White residents as a share of the population, out of 439 places.
Since the 2020 Census, East View's White population has declined by an estimated 18.1%. White residents' share of East View's population has increased from 89.2% to 98.8%.
East View is more White than neighboring Stonewood (84% White), Anmoore (95% White), Despard (97.3% White), Nutter Fort (91.7% White), and Clarksburg (89.2% White).
